We consider the problem of knowledge-aided (possibly cognitive) transmit signal and receive filter design for point-like targets in signal-dependent clutter. This paper deals with the problem of Pareto-optimal waveform design in the presence of colored Gaussian noise, under a similarity and an energy constraint.
